A dedicated charity organization is seeking a Housing Support Worker to assist individuals affected by homelessness in building stability and independence. This full-time role involves providing advice, managing caseloads, and promoting wellbeing. Essential skills include patience, empathy, and a commitment to person-centered support. The position offers a salary of £24,335, increasing to £24,968, and is based in Southend-on-Sea. Candidates should be prepared to work flexible hours within a supportive team.
